The Steps We Take To Handle Deposits And Verification Data

Processing deposits and transactions. When a deposit is made, we may look at transaction metadata like the type of payment method, the status of the transaction, the timestamp, and any reference numbers that the payment processor gives us. This lets us make sure that your £50 deposit was received, match up the records, and help you if a transaction is held up or reversed. Card checks make sure the cardholder is who they say they are and that the card is safe. If you choose to deposit with a credit or debit card, we may ask for some information about the card and run checks to make sure you are the owner and stop fraud. Checks can include making sure that the cardholder's name matches your account information, making sure that the card's issuing country and basic features are correct, and making sure that the card supports secure authentication flows. Verification of e-wallets. When it comes to some e-wallets, we might need to make sure that the account belongs to you and is ready to be used. This may include checking that your registered contact information matches your e-wallet account identifier and that the e-wallet can receive and send funds in line with our compliance rules. If an e-wallet needs a small confirmation step, it will be short and easy to see before you go ahead with your transaction. For example, confirming a deposit of £10 is a small confirmation step. What we don't keep. Once you've given us permission, we don't keep full card numbers, CVV codes, or other sensitive authentication data. We only keep the information we need for accounting, handling disputes, and following the rules. For example, we mask card numbers and processor references. Who gets the payment information. Only people who help with processing transactions and keeping an eye on risks are allowed to see payment information. This includes payment processors, banking partners, and companies that help stop fraud. These partners have to keep your information safe and only use it to do the work we hire them to do. Withdrawal Security Checks, Source Of Funds, And Payout Approval Time

Union Jackpots Casino may do extra security checks before approving a withdrawal to keep payouts safe and stop people from getting to them without permission. These checks are meant to make sure that the person making the request is the rightful account holder and that the person named as the withdrawal destination is also the rightful account holder. Changing your account information, doing something strange, or getting paid in a way that is different from how you usually play can cause a security check. Withdrawals of smaller amounts, like withdraw 500 £, or transactions involving more than one payment method may need extra confirmation before the funds can be released. Security checks may be needed When you request a withdrawal or when the payout is being approved, security checks may be needed. They are most often used when there is a high chance of account fraud, chargebacks, or payment fraud. The first withdrawal from a verified account that has just been created or logged in from a new device. Little while before a withdrawal, changes are made to personal information like email address, phone number, address, or payment method settings. Changed or added a new payout destination, like a new card, e-wallet account, or bank account right before asking to withdraw $300. Some transactions, like depositing £100 over and over again and then quickly asking to be withdrawn, don't follow normal game play. Large payouts or sudden increases in the amount you can withdraw compared to what you normally do, like withdrawing $2,000 or more. Don't change anything about your profile, and make sure the name of the withdrawal method on your casino account matches the name on your profile. If you need to change any information, you should do it before you ask for a payout. To be sure of where the money used for gambling comes from, Source of Funds (SoF) checks may be needed. While keeping the platform safer for all players, including those in UK, this helps Union Jackpots Casino meet its anti-money laundering obligations. Most of the time, SoF requests are made when your total activity hits a certain level or when the way a transaction behaves suggests that more verification is needed. If a player deposits £1000 over a short period of time and then asks to withdraw £1000, for example, they may be asked to show proof before the payout is approved. Proof of income, like pay stubs or a tax return that shows regular earnings, is one type of information that could be asked for under Funds Source. Deposits to Union Jackpots Casino and the source of the money used can be found on bank or payment statements. For bigger withdrawals, like taking out $5,000, you may need to show proof of your savings or assets. If the money comes from self-employment or a business source, you need to show proof. Documents should be easy to read and match the information you put in your account. The Union Jackpots Casino may ask for an explanation or another document to confirm the link to you if your account name, UK, or address are different on different documents. If more checks are needed, the time it takes to approve a payout will depend on that. Once your account is verified and the payout destination is confirmed, many withdrawals can be approved quickly. However, if you are asked for security or proof of funds, the approval process may take longer until the needed information is received and checked. To keep the approval process moving quickly, make sure the documents you send are correct the first time, don't change or crop important parts of statements, and make sure the withdrawal method is in your name. If you want to withdraw a large amount of money, like $3000, preparing the supporting SoF documents ahead of time can cut down on the back and forth and make the approval process go more quickly.

What Self-exclusion Does To Your Account And What It Blocks

Self-exclusion is the strongest control and is meant for players who want to stop gambling for a longer time. Self-exclusion means that you won't be able to gamble or place bets with real money after it is approved. Getting into some areas might not be possible at all if your account is set up in a certain way. If you choose self-exclusion, we will also try to stop sending you messages about gambling. In this case, promotional messages are blocked as much as possible while the exclusion is in place. Account service messages, like confirmations, security alerts, or notices about withdrawals of 500 £ or more, may still be sent when needed. When you ask for limits, timeouts, or to be excluded from certain services, we may collect and store information about the type of restriction, the duration you choose, timestamps, and the method you used to confirm your request. This information is used to make sure that restrictions are applied correctly, that they aren't gotten around, and that there is a record of compliance for player safety and compliance. Authorized teams and trusted service providers who need this information to do their jobs in terms of Responsible Gaming and compliance are the only ones who can see it. We do not market to people who have self-excluded, and we do not sell this information to other companies. Mobile Play Tracking, App Permissions, And Location Based Compliance

When you use our mobile browser or app to play at Union Jackpots Casino, we collect some technical and gameplay signals to make sure that your sessions are stable, safe, and the same on all devices. We use this information to stop people from getting in without permission, figure out why the app is crashing, and make sure that actions like depositing $100 or withdrawing $500 are linked to the right player and device. We also do some checks based on location to make sure we're following the rules and licensing requirements, which can include blocking access when needed. The purpose of these controls is to support legal play and keep both players and the Casino safe from abuse, without turning your device into a constant spy. Our systems may automatically record information about the device and the session on mobile devices. This could include the model of the device, the operating system version, the browser type, the language settings, the time zone, the IP address, an estimate of the network location, and session identifiers. We may also keep track of things like failed logins, game launches, and errors in order to find fraud patterns and make the site run better. In the mobile browser, we may use cookies or similar technologies, and in the app environment, we may use in-app identifiers. These help remember your preferences, keep you logged in when you need to be, and cut down on repeated security checks while still alerting you to strange behavior. When you play on your phone, we may record session and security signals like login timestamps, failed login counts, token validity, and suspicious device changes. We may also record technical diagnostics like crash logs, latency, and in-app error codes. Finally, we may record usage patterns like features opened, games loaded, and basic navigation paths (but not the content of your private messages or other apps). Please note that we do not use mobile tracking to read your contacts, photos, or personal files, and we do not access your microphone or camera unless a feature explicitly asks for it (for example, for identity checks in some places). The following are some of the permissions we may ask for: Network access—necessary for loading content on the site or app and keeping secure connections—storage (limited)—may be used to cache essential app files to speed up loading and lower data usage—camera (optional)—may be asked for to take pictures of documents during verification if allowed—location (restricted and compliance-focused)—may be used to make sure you are in a legal or licensed area—you can usually change permissions in your device's settings. While the Casino might still work if you don't give it certain permissions, some features might not work or need you to take different steps. To be legal, we may use a mix of signals, such as IP address checks and, if enabled, device location services, to put limits on people based on their location. We may limit your actions, temporarily hold them, or ask for more proof before processing account changes or financial transactions, like a deposit of 100 £ or a withdrawal of 500 £. This could happen if your location can't be confirmed or seems to be inconsistent. Access may be blocked or features may be limited if you travel or use VPNs, proxies, or other similar routing tools. This is to make sure that regulatory requirements are met. You might have to turn off these tools and try again, or you might have to go through more verification steps, before you can get normal access again.
